Ingredients for Delicious Cupcake Recipes

Essential ingredients for perfect cupcakes

Creating the ultimate cupcake recipe starts with a few essential 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• All-purpose flour: The backbone of your cupcakes, providing structure.
  • Granulated sugar: For sweetness and that delightful rise.
  • Baking powder: This leavening agent ensures your cupcakes are fluffy and light.
  • Salt: Just a pinch enhances the flavors, balancing the sweetness.
  • Butter: Unsalted, at room temperature for maximum creaminess.
  • Eggs: They bind the ingredients together, adding moisture and richness.
  • Milk: Adds softness and helps achieve that perfect batter consistency.

Together, these ingredients create a perfect foundation for your cupcakes. You can check out baking resources like King Arthur Baking for tips on ingredient selection and measurement.

Step-by-Step Preparation of Delicious Cupcake Recipes

Baking cupcakes can be both a fun creative outlet and an opportunity to impress your friends and family. Whether you’re gearing up for a birthday party, a cozy gathering, or just craving something sweet, this cupcake recipe will guide you through each step with ease. Let’s dive into the world of fluffy, delightful cupcakes!

Gather Your Ingredients

Before you even think about turning on the oven, it’s crucial to gather all your 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• Cupcake flour: 2 cups
  • Sugar: 1 cup
  • Butter: 1/2 cup (softened)
  • Eggs: 2 large
  • Milk: 1 cup (whole or 2%)
  • Baking powder: 2 tsp
  • Vanilla extract: 2 tsp
  • Salt: a pinch

Having everything ready to go will save you time and prevent messes. Plus, it’s a great way to set the mood for baking!

Preheat the Oven and Prepare the Pan

Now it’s time to pre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C)—this is the sweet spot for baking perfect cupcakes. While your oven heats up, take a moment to prepare your baking pan:

  • Line a standard muffin tin with cupcake liners; you can choose classic paper ones or go for colorful silicone varieties to add a pop of personality.
  • Set the pan aside, and let’s get back to mixing!

Cream Together Butter and Sugar

In a large mixing bowl, take your softened butter and sugar, and cream them together until the mixture turns light and fluffy. This step is essential because it incorporates air into the batter, giving your cupcakes that perfect lifting structure.

  • Tip: Using a hand mixer can make this process quicker and give you that desired texture. If you’re feeling adventurous, try adding a tablespoon of your favorite citrus zest for an extra zing!

Combine Dry Ingredients

In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t. This step ensures that all the leavening agents are evenly distributed throughout the flour, which is crucial for achieving uniform cupcakes.

  • Pro tip: Sift your flour to remove any lumps for a smoother batter.

Mix Everything Together

Now it’s time to combine all your ingredients. Incorporate the butter-sugar mixture with the dry ingredients gradually. Pour in the milk and vanilla extract, and mix until just combined.

  • Important: Avoid overmixing; you want to see a few lumps, as too much mixing can lead to dense cupcakes.

Fill Your Cupcake Liners

Using a spoon or an ice cream scoop, fill each cupcake liner about two-thirds full. This will give your cupcakes enough room to rise without overflowing.

  • Fun fact: For more consistent size, an ice cream scoop is perfect—it gives you the right amount every time!

Bake and Cool

Pop your cupcake-filled pan into the preheated oven and bake for about 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

  • Once baked, remove them from the oven and let them cool in the pan for about 5 minutes. After that, transfer them onto a wire rack to cool completely. This is where patience pays off, as cooled cupcakes are perfect for decorating!

Cooking Tips and Notes for Delicious Cupcake Recipes

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Baking cupcakes may seem simple, but several pitfalls can dampen your delicious outcomes. Here are some common mistakes to steer clear of:

  • Overmixing the batter: This can lead to dense cupcakes. Mix until just combined for that light, fluffy texture.
  • Ignoring ingredient temperature: Room temperature eggs and butter help create an even batter.
  • Skipping the oven preheat: A preheated oven is essential for cupcakes to rise properly. Always preheat before you pop them in!

Essential Baking Tools You’ll Need

To nail your cupcake recipe, you’ll want to gather some essential tools:

  • Mixing bowls: A set of various sizes will work wonders.
  • Whisk or electric mixer: Use whichever you’re comfortable with.
  • Cupcake pan: Opt for a non-stick variety or line with paper liners for easy removal.
  • Measuring cups and spoons: Accurate measurements are crucial for baking.

FAQs about Delicious Cupcake Recipes

How do I make cupcakes fluffy?

Achieving fluffy cupcakes starts with your ingredients. Use room temperature eggs and butter, as they mix better and incorporate more air. Be sure to cream the butter and sugar together until light and fluffy. Also, consider using cake flour rather than all-purpose flour for a lighter texture. Lastly, don’t overmix your batter to ensure those delightful air pockets stay intact.

Can I make cupcakes ahead of time?

Absolutely! Making cupcakes ahead can save you time and stress. You can bake them up to three days in advance and store them in an airtight container at room temperature. For even longer storage, consider freezing them. Once cooled, wrap each cupcake in plastic wrap, then place them in a freezer-safe container. Just thaw them at room temperature before frosting!

What’s the best way to store homemade cupcakes?

To keep your homemade cupcakes tasting fresh, store them in an airtight container at room temperature, away from direct sunlight. If you’ve frosted the cupcakes, consider refrigerating them; just remember to bring them back to room temperature before serving for the best flavor. Cupcake Recipe: Indulgent Treats That Everyone Will Love

Delight your taste buds with this easy and delicious cupcake recipe that is sure to impress friends and family.

  • Author: Souzan
  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Cook Time: 20 minutes
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 12 servings 1x
  • Category: Dessert
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: American
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 ½ cups granulated sugar
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up milk
  • 3 large eggs
  • 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a muffin tin with cupcake liners.
  2. In a large bowl, cream together the soft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
  3.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Then stir in the vanilla.
  4. In another b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, and salt.
  5.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the creamed mixture, alternating with milk, and mix until just combined.
  6. Fill each cupcake liner about 2/3 full with the batter.
  7. Bake for 18-20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  8. Let cool before frosting as desired.

Notes

  • For extra flavor, consider adding chocolate chips or nuts.
  • Allow cupcakes to cool completely before decorating for the best results.
